Camping is a very popular recreation and mode of transportation navigating through the country.  There is the perfect place for all you campers and hikers that enjoy being in the outdoors.  The Great Smoky Mountains National Park is the number one visited Park in the country and they are loaded with activities and amenities for all you campers out there, a popular spot within the Park is Cades Cove.  Within the Park, as well as the Pigeon Forge, Gatlinburg, Sevierville and Townsend areas, there are sites for primitive camping deep in the backwoods where you're on your own, or campgrounds for tents and RVs with firepits, showers, a swimming pool, or by a lake, and stores close by for a forgotten loaf of bread or milk. 
 
RV camping has got to be the way to go, getting the best of both worlds, being in the rugged outdoors with the luxuries of  home.  There are about 34 RV campgrounds within the Smokies from which to choose.  All you have to do is decide where you want to set up your home on wheels, basically what you want to be close to or far away from.
